We had our adjustment of status interview at the Baltimore field office last week. We went there around 15 minutes earlier than the appointment. After routine security checks, we went and showed our interview notice to an officer at a counter and he gave us a token. We only had to wait around a few minutes before we were called by our IO. He escorted us to his office and put us under oath. Then he started going through our package. He started with basic questions with names and country of birth. All the questions were very much straightforward and we had already gone through our applications on the day before. He asked the names and birthdays of each spouse's parents. We are from the same country and the same hometown. Seems like he was convinced with our evidence of bona fide marriage (joint health insurance, auto insurance, joint lease, some travel itineraries where we visited our home country). Overall a pretty pleasant experience. Interview said to be there at 9:30 in the morning. With COVID they were spreading people out so we prepared to go in at 9:15 and met with our immigration lawyer there. Went through security, checked in at the counter and waited for our number to be called. About an hour later the IO called us back for our interview.
It was pretty straight forward for the most part. She had us swear ourselves in and then began the interview. Our immigration lawyer sat in the back in case we needed him (we didn't). She asked for our state issued ID's and passports (we also gave her copies she could keep).
